Output f6fb2f290606749b9e6326ba839bc05d36578c845bb5d8f6b8894444a13e1c9d:1

value
684623
script pubkey
OP_0 OP_PUSHBYTES_20 e42818c1dde285737896f4898cf5369d94666196
address
bc1qus5p3swau2zhx7yk7jyceafknk2xvcvk6hya2r
transaction
f6fb2f290606749b9e6326ba839bc05d36578c845bb5d8f6b8894444a13e1c9d
confirmations
82598
spent
true